Electronic key cabinets replace traditional key locking mechanisms with a code-managed system that can be updated as often as needed and shared across users. No physical key to the cabinet means no risk of it being lost or held by someone who's left the organisation. In environments where shift patterns vary and access is required at different times, digital key cabinets make a real difference to operational efficiency.

Key cabinets with a deposit slot allow any number of people to drop keys back without having access to the rest of the keys inside. These are especially useful if you're looking for a car key cabinet or a solution for managing out-of-hours. The Phoenix Cygnus range is a popular line, featuring a key deposit slot on the left side of the cabinet. Keys and fobs drop through into a carpeted internal section, meaning they can be returned without entering any pin codes.
For peace of mind, many models are tamper-deterrent, fitted with a 5-minute keypad lockout setting and audible alarms after a set number of incorrect entry attempts.

Without a way of controlling and tracking key whereabouts and usage, things quickly become disorganised. When you're implementing a key management system, there are important features to look for to ensure the utmost security.
Colour-coded key tags and numbered hooks: Confirm the presence of keys at a glance and locate what you need easily through useful labelling systems.
Instant code changing capabilities: Update pin codes as often as needed without relying on specialist involvement or locksmiths.
Unauthorised access protection: Door bolts, heavy-gauge bodies and automatic lockout settings reduce the risk of unauthorised access to the contents inside.
Key index cards: Audit-ready index cards to keep a paper trail of key details.
